Avtodor defeated Enisey at home – 76:73 (20:19, 23:18, 20:26, 13:10).
Game progress
From the very first minutes, game was tense. The hosts looked slightly better in the first half. Rebounding advantage (22-13) and the brilliant play of Terrence Edwards (15 points) helped Avtodor to get a 6-point lead by halftime – 43:37. The Volga team even had a double-digit lead in the second half (63:53), but the Krasnoyarsk team quickly caught up with the opponent and tied the score.
Key moment
In the end, the game went to clutch. Dusan Beslac became the hero of the final minutes. The forward first increased Avtodor’s lead to 4 points with 25 seconds before the end – 74:70, and then scored the key free throws – 76:73. The Krasnoyarsk team could save the game in the final seconds. But Matt Coleman missed three-pointer to tie the game.
X-factor
Dusan Beslac became a real leader for Avtodor in this game. The forward played almost the entire game (38:55 minutes), recorded a double-double with 18 points and 11 rebounds and scored key shots at the end.
Fact
In this game, Dusan Beslac made his 100th three-pointer in the VTB League. Now he has 101 three-pointers made.
Leaders
Avtodor: Terrence Edwards (23), Dusan Beslac (18 + 11 rebounds), Igor Volkhin (12 + 9 rebounds)
Enisey: Dominic Artis (20), Matt Coleman (16 + 8 assists), Danilo Tasic (12 + 9 rebounds), Artem Shlegel (10)
